Output a8ba3b839f695c63f19e6b0d54b85eafdb00a8df2338b4111b54d0229977c1d8:1

value
26969807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 987e41c58d8da232935434b9ab7d3c0b285ff588 OP_EQUAL
address
MMoUC5BzwzScEGNFXNi93BFvzdAXHcyrpg
transaction
a8ba3b839f695c63f19e6b0d54b85eafdb00a8df2338b4111b54d0229977c1d8
spent
true